Harold Stackard
British flying ace
Died when: 54 years 267 days (656 months)Star Sign: Pisces

Lieutenant Harold Francis Stackard (2 March 1895 – 24 November 1949) was a First World War British flying ace credited with fifteen aerial victories.In addition to serving as a pilot during the war, he was a Royal Air Force instructor.
